Janice Machin, University of North Florida professor, presents this amazing new exhibition at the Cummer Museum of Art & Gardens.
Machin facilitates a presentation of the ancient Seaside Villas of the Roman Elite. For the first time in the United States, this exhibition brings to light art objects and archaeological artifacts found in four ancient Roman villas of extraordinary proportions, innovative design and luxurious decoration.
This wonderful presentation will conclude with a thrilling Italian opera performance by Bella Voce Cabaret. Erin Barnes, a member of the Bella Voce Cabaret will perform Italian opera arias following the lecture.

The Whitney Laboratory for Marine Bioscience needs volunteers for the Traveling Zoo, an educational program for kindergarten through third grade students. Volunteer teachers transport marine animals to schools and present a curriculum that encourages students to become familiar with various marine species while emphasizing the importance of careful observation. The Traveling Zoo offers students a unique experience where they are able to do things such as touch an urchin, lift a horse conch, and feel an anemone. In 2006, Whitney Lab visited many schools in neighboring counties introducing marine animals to over 1,400 students.
Volunteer teachers come from all walks of life and all levels of experience. They do not have to have science or marine – related experience because they will receive training from Whitney Lab staff.
